Monoblock amps, also known as monoblocks, are used to power a single channel in a car audio system. It is designed to provide high power output and low distortion, making it ideal for use in car audio and home theater systems. A monoblock amplifier has a single input, power supply, and amplifier circuit that feeds a single amplifier. They are specifically designed to provide high power output for subwoofers, delivering clear and powerful bass. A monoblock amplifier is a type of audio amplifier that is specifically designed to power a single speaker or woofer.
